For "Online" software users:
After the end of the tax filing season, TTX will save a final copy of your tax return as a PDF file, with every possible worksheet and form used to prepare your taxes. Since the 2018 filing season ended in mid-October of 2019, that final copy that TTX saved was prepared sometime in Nov of 2019. Thus The sheets that are the filing-only pages are no longer available for 2018 or earlier years...but the file still contains those sheets...plus the extra ones you don't file, so that you can see the all of the gory details of what your entries included for that tax year.
Every year, you should be saving a "Filing-Only" copy of your tax return, to your own home computer , before October, so that you have a PDF set of exactly what was filed. ......Then, sometime in late Oct-Nov of 2020, your 2019 tax file will also be auto-saved the same way...i.e. with everything.
